Phenomena Structures: Sunken Ruins & Abandoned Builds in Minecraft
For players seeking a deeper exploration experience beyond standard village generation, this modification introduces a compelling layer of atmospheric decay and hidden history. The core function of the add-on is to populate your world with semi-submerged vessels, crumbling bridges, and opulent yet deserted chambers that contrast luxury with abandonment. These structures are not merely decorative; they serve as strategic points of interest that encourage resource gathering, route planning, and base construction near unique landscapes.
Expanded Generation Across Dimensions
Unlike many structure mods that limit content to the Overworld, this package significantly alters late-game progression by scattering assets across the Nether and the End. This design choice transforms routine resource runs into genuine expeditions. When traveling through the Nether or preparing for an End city raid, players may now encounter rare locales that break the monotony of typical terrain. Collectors will find non-standard blocks and decor items within these ruins, providing fresh materials for custom builds and inventory organization projects.
Version Compatibility and Loader Requirements
Successful integration of this mod requires careful attention to version matching, as the project spans several updates of the game engine. Currently, supported versions range from 1.15.2 up to 1.20.4. A critical distinction exists for the PS 3.X lineage, which features reworked assets and code. Project Status and Community Support
The development team classifies this project as being in an early stage, with plans to expand the roster of structures and refine existing models in future updates. The PhenomenaTeam actively supports development through Patreon and maintains a presence on YouTube for showcase videos. They are also recruiting contributors, including coders, texture artists, modelers, and testers.
